首页网站制作怎么制作网站

怎么制作网站

2026-06-30

昆明

返回列表

在数字化时代,网站已成为个人、企业与组织展示形象、传递信息、开展业务的核心载体。一个专业、高效、用户体验良好的网站,其构建并非一蹴而就,而是遵循一套严谨、系统化的工程流程。从前期概念构思到后期部署运维,每一个环节都至关重要,直接影响蕞终产品的质量与效能。本文将深入剖析网站制作的全过程,摒弃泛泛而谈,聚焦于关键步骤的技术实现与决策逻辑,为从业者提供一份具备实操价值的专业参考。

一、 项目规划与需求分析

网站制作的首要阶段并非编码,而是周密的前期规划。此阶段的核心目标是明确项目边界,定义成功标准,并为后续开发奠定坚实基础。

1.1 目标与受众定义

明确网站的初始商业或功能目标至关重要。是用于品牌展示、电子商务、内容发布,还是提供在线服务?必须进行细致的受众分析,包括用户画像构建、使用场景模拟及核心需求挖掘。例如,针对年轻消费者的电商网站与面向专业学者的学术资源库,在信息架构、视觉风格与交互逻辑上存在本质差异。

1.2 功能需求与非功能需求规格说明书

基于目标与受众,需产出详尽的需求规格说明书。功能需求应具体描述网站需实现的各项特性,如用户注册登录、内容管理系统、支付网关集成、搜索功能等。非功能需求则关注系统性能指标,包括页面加载时间(通常要求首屏加载低于3秒)、并发用户支持能力、浏览器兼容性(需明确支持的浏览器类型与版本)、安全性要求(如HTTPS强制实施、数据加密、防范SQL注入与跨站脚本攻击)以及可访问性标准(遵循WCAG指南)。

1.3 技术栈选型

根据需求复杂度、团队技能、预算及长期维护考量,选择合适的技术栈。前端方面,可选择原生HTML5、CSS3、JavaScript进行开发,或采用React、Vue.js、Angular等现代前端框架以提升开发效率与可维护性。后端则需在Node.js、Python(Django/Flask)、PHP(Laravel)、Java(Spring)等语言与框架中权衡。数据库可根据数据结构化程度选择关系型数据库(如MySQL、PostgreSQL)或非关系型数据库(如MongoDB)。还需确定是否采用内容管理系统(如WordPress、Drupal)以加速内容型网站的开发。

二、 信息架构与交互设计

在需求明确后,需将抽象需求转化为具体的网站结构与用户交互蓝图。

2.1 站点地图创建

站点地图以可视化树状结构呈现网站的全部页面及其层级关系。它定义了主要导航路径,确保信息组织具有逻辑性,便于用户理解和查找内容。工具如XMind、Draw.io常用于此环节。

2.2 线框图绘制

线框图是页面布局的骨架,专注于功能模块的排布与优先级,不涉及视觉设计细节。它明确了每一页面所需的元素(如页眉、导航栏、内容区、侧边栏、页脚)及其相对位置,是开发团队与设计团队沟通的关键依据。低保真线框图工具包括Balsamiq、Figma。

2.3 交互原型设计

高保真交互原型模拟真实的用户操作流程,包含可点击的链接、表单交互、动态效果等。原型设计有助于在开发前验证用户体验流程的顺畅性,通过可用性测试发现潜在问题。Axure RP、Adobe XD、Figma是制作交互原型的常用工具。

三、 视觉设计与前端开发

此阶段将线框图转化为具有品牌识别度的视觉界面,并实现为可在浏览器中运行的代码。

3.1 UI视觉设计

设计师基于品牌指南(色彩体系、字体规范、图标风格)创建完整的用户界面视觉稿。设计需遵循一致性、层次清晰、视觉平衡等原则,并充分考虑不同屏幕尺寸下的自适应呈现。交付物通常包括所有关键页面的高精度设计图(PSD或Sketch文件)及设计规范文档。

3.2 前端编码实现

前端开启者将设计稿转化为HTML、CSS和JavaScript代码。

  • HTML5:负责构建页面的语义化结构,合理使用 `
    `, `
  • CSS3:用于控制页面样式,包括布局(Flexbox、Grid布局)、颜色、字体、响应式断点设置等。采用模块化CSS(如BEM方法论)或CSS-in-JS方案有助于管理大型项目的样式。
  • JavaScript:实现页面的交互逻辑与动态功能。现代开发中,常结合ES6+语法,并利用Webpack、Vite等构建工具进行模块打包、代码压缩与资源优化。对于复杂单页应用,需引入状态管理库(如Redux、Vuex)。
  • 3.3 响应式与跨浏览器测试

    确保网站在从移动设备到桌面电脑的各种屏幕尺寸上均能正常显示与交互,即响应式设计。必须在选定的目标浏览器矩阵中进行严格测试,解决兼容性差异,保证功能一致性。

    四、 后端开发与数据库集成

    前端负责展示与交互,后端则处理业务逻辑、数据管理与服务器通信。

    4.1 服务器端编程

    后端开启者使用选定的技术栈构建应用程序编程接口、处理用户请求、执行业务逻辑(如用户认证、订单处理、数据计算)并与数据库交互。需遵循RESTful API设计原则或采用GraphQL,以构建清晰、可扩展的接口供前端调用。

    4.2 数据库设计与操作

    根据数据模型设计数据库表结构,建立适当的索引以优化查询性能。通过后端代码执行数据的增删改查操作,并注意防范SQL注入等安全风险。对于读写频繁的应用,可能需引入缓存机制(如Redis)以减轻数据库压力。

    4.3 第三方服务集成

    集成必要的第三方服务,如支付接口、电子邮件发送服务、地图API、社交媒体登录等,需严格按照服务提供商的文档进行配置与调试。

    五、 测试、部署与运维

    开发完成后,需经过严格的质量保证流程方可上线。

    5.1 系统化测试

  • 功能测试:验证所有功能点是否符合需求规格。
  • 性能测试:使用工具(如Lighthouse、WebPageTest)评估加载速度、资源优化情况,并进行压力测试。
  • 安全测试:检查常见漏洞,如跨站请求伪造、会话管理缺陷等。
  • 兼容性测试:在真实设备与浏览器环境中进行蕞终验证。
  • 用户验收测试:由蕞终用户或产品负责人进行验收,确认产品符合预期。
  • 5.2 部署上线

    选择可靠的托管服务提供商或云服务平台(如AWS、阿里云、腾讯云)。配置生产环境服务器(包括Web服务器如Nginx/Apache、运行环境)、域名解析与SSL证书。通过持续集成/持续部署管道自动化代码构建、测试与部署流程。

    5.3 后期运维与迭代

    网站上线后,进入运维阶段。包括监控网站运行状态与性能指标、定期备份数据、应用安全补丁、更新内容以及根据用户反馈与数据分析结果进行持续的功能迭代与优化。

    网站制作是一项融合了战略规划、创意设计、软件工程与质量管理的系统性工程。成功的网站源于对每个阶段严谨、专业的执行:从准确的需求分析锚定方向,到清晰的信息架构与交互设计搭建骨架,再到精细的视觉设计与稳健的前后端开发赋予血肉,蕞后通过严格的测试与科学的部署运维确保其生命力。遵循这一结构化的全流程,并深刻理解各环节的内在逻辑与技术要点,是交付一个高质量、可持续、能满足用户与业务目标的网站产品的根本保证。在快速变化的技术环境中,保持对核心原理的掌握与对理想实践的遵循,远比追逐短暂的技术潮流更为重要。

    网站制作公司注册电话

    在线咨询

    扫码 · 获取网站制作公司注册费用

    为网站制作中小企业创造可持续增长的解决方案

    全链路互联网解决商

    为企业客户提供全方位的互联网品牌建设与网络营销落地整合方案

  • 公司注册

    专业代办公司注册,一站式办理核名领证全流程,一对一定制注册方案,妥善处理各项资质手续,助力创业者轻松搭建事业根基。

    注册公司分公司注册个体户注册工商注册

  • 公司注销

    专业代理公司注销,全程代办流程省心省力,处理疑难注销、吊销转注销,简化办理流程,专人跟进对接,高效完成销户备案,省去繁琐跑腿事宜。

    公司注销分公司注销公司简易注销个体户注销公司破产注销工商异常注销

  • 工商变更

    专业代办各类工商变更,涵盖法人、地址、股权、经营范围等业务,全程专人跟进办理,高效完成证照信息更新,省心助力企业稳健经营发展

    公司变更公司名称变更经营范围变更公司股东变更

  • 网站建设

    一站式网站建设全程托管,从策划设计到上线运维全包,适配多终端,优化搜索曝光,依托线上站点拓宽客源渠道,赋能业务稳步增长。

    小程序开发网站建设网页制作网站优化网站制作网站开发

  • 加油站管理系统

    集油站入驻、附近油站定位、快速一键加油、自动生成报表、员工交班、小票打印、语音播报于一体,助力加油站高效运营,降本增效

    油站管理系统 油卡管理系统 订单管理系统 微信分销系统 折扣管理系统 油站分账系统

  • 多用户商城系统

    支持商户入驻自营联营多元模式,适配全品类经营场景,高效处理交易分账,引流拓客赋能增收,低成本打造人气聚合购物交易平台。

    商品管理系统 订单管理系统 会员管理系统 财务结算系统